Around the bay of Las Isletas dozens of skeleton vessels rest alongside part of their merchandise, some of which have been located while many others haven't. Indeed, shipwrecks have been found that date from the 16th through to the 20th century. It is worth remembering that the port of El Confital and Las Canteras beach, in Modern Times known as the port of Arrecife, also used to take in some of the sea traffic in the city of Las Palmas, with the added problem of lying in an upwind position, subjecting the boats to strong winds and currents.
